## Brightmast Environments: Canary Gating

For this week's eng sync: the Brightmast deploy pipeline promotes builds from shadow to canary only when error-rate, latency, and saturation gates all pass for two consecutive evaluation windows. Canary receives five percent of Kestrelport traffic; rollback is automatic on any hard-gate breach. Please review carefully before Thursday. The current gating configuration for canary is shown below.

config for bahop-baduf:
[kasion]
team = lamath
access_code = ac_d807e5
host = kasion.paliqcloud.corp
port = 4000
owner = julix.tamvan
peer = frair.qorvelsoft.local

Subject: Cold storage cut-over complete

Team — the Frostvault cut-over finished last night. All buckets older than 180 days now archive to the new tier automatically; restores take up to four hours, so set customer expectations accordingly. Legacy restore requests still in flight will complete under the old path through Friday. Billing reflects the new tier from the 1st. For reference when troubleshooting, the archiver now runs with the following configuration.

config for fafog-bahof:
ULAWYN_HOST=ulawyn.tolvaqsys.internal
ULAWYN_PORT=5000

Subject: Mail room relocation — action for tonight

Hi night team,

From tomorrow the mail room moves from the ground floor at Harlowgate Plaza to Basement Level 1, next to the loading dock. Please redirect any couriers who arrive overnight and move the remaining trolleys down before 05:00. The old room will be locked off by the fit-out crew at 06:00. The new basement door has a keypad rather than a badge reader, and you'll need the entry code below.

Thanks,
Front Desk, Marisol Tebbey

staff pass of tajog-bahap = bdg-GTUUI-82661

## Dependency Pinning

All services in the Bramblecart monorepo pin exact versions, including transitive deps, via the lockfile checked in at the root. Never use ranges. Weekly bump PRs come from the Pindrift bot; review them, don't rubber-stamp. Exceptions require sign-off from platform leads. The full policy and exception process are documented on the internal wiki.

operations page: https://jenkins.torvadyn.local/build/deploy/display/pages/611247f0a622ae80